Pain relief supplements resolve different biological paths. For example:
Anti-inflammatory Effects: Many supplements, like curcumin and omega-3 fatty acids, lower inflammation, which is typically a source of pain.Cartilage Support: Glucosamine and chondroitin assistance keep healthy joints by supporting cartilage.Nerve Desensitization: Capsaicin is known for its ability to desensitize nerve endings, providing short-term relief from pain.Muscle Relaxation: Magnesium plays a crucial function in muscle function and might ease cramps and tightness.Efficacy of Pain Relief Supplements

While pain relief supplements are normally considered safe, some may trigger adverse effects or connect with other medications. For instance, omega-3 fatty acids can thin the blood, making them an issue for [Buy Prescription Drugs Online](http://35.207.205.18:3000/buying-drugs-online-legally5607), people on anticoagulants. Constantly seek advice from a health care expert before starting any brand-new supplement, specifically if there are pre-existing conditions or ongoing medications.
